🧘♀️ Yoga at The Portland (Galston) – Important Update 🧘♀️
Please note that there will be no yoga class running this week at The Portland.
Although the class was fully booked last week, unfortunately only one person attended. As YMCA Kilmarnock is a charity, this situation isn’t sustainable for us, as there are costs involved in running these sessions.
That said, both Kilmarnock YMCA and Galston Trust really believe in this class – and in the other community sessions we have planned for the future. We truly feel that activities like this can make a real difference to health, wellbeing, and community life here in the town.
To help us keep these sessions running, we’ll now be moving to a block payment system, where payment will be taken upfront for 5 classes at a cost of £35 (via bank transfer).
➡️ All current bookings are now cancelled, but we’ll be contacting those on the waiting list to offer them a space.
If you’d like to book a place in the next block (starting Wednesday 22nd October, 7pm), please email [email protected] and we’ll provide the bank details for payment.
We completely understand that some people may not be able to make it to every class due to shift work, caring commitments, or other responsibilities. If that’s the case, please don’t hesitate to get in touch – we’ll do our best to work something out so you can still take part.
